Output e8d7c668bb785b2351cc6fb5b5b1be663aeadcf137aecfeb503b8aa5a59445f7:2816

value
925664
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ef046da69c8f5b58b4c9879c4bfee428fd2dd682 OP_EQUAL
address
3PUpj5Pj6kFBw9qakEyifjUqgZzuwMi61Y
transaction
e8d7c668bb785b2351cc6fb5b5b1be663aeadcf137aecfeb503b8aa5a59445f7
spent
true